One of my most important goals as a special education English teacher in a middle school is to teach my students to love reading and help them become life long readers. However, this can be very challenging when students are coming into sixth grade three or four years below grade level in reading. I’m lucky to have a supportive administration who provides us with books for our classroom, however I have found that my students with special needs realize their full potential through reading very specific types of books called “low level, high interest” books. Being a child in 6-8 grade on an elementary school reading level often means being limited to books that the students are unmotivated and often embarrassed to read. Last year, I bought a box of ten of these low level, high interest books and was amazed by how engaged, even my lowest/ most reluctant readers, were in the stories! This year, I would love to be able to offer a whole library of low level, high interest books to not only incoming my sixth graders, but my students from last year and my eighth grade advisory students.
